全景网站是怎么做的
嗯,用户让我写一篇关于“全景网站是怎么做的”的文章,还给了一个示例标题和结构,我需要理解用户的需求,他们可能是一个网页开发人员、市场营销人员,或者是对网站技术感兴趣的人,他们想要一篇详细的文章,内容不少于1440个字,所以文章需要全面且深入。
我要分析用户提供的示例,标题是“全景网站是怎么做的?从技术到用户体验的全解析”,结构分为引言、技术实现、用户体验、功能模块、开发流程、常见问题、结论和总结,看起来这是一个比较全面的结构,涵盖了技术、用户界面、功能等方面。
我应该考虑用户可能没有明确提到的需求,他们可能希望了解全景网站在不同行业的应用,或者如何优化用户体验,在内容中加入这些方面会更好。
我需要规划文章的结构,引言部分要吸引读者,可以提到全景网站在现代生活中的重要性,技术实现部分要详细说明3D建模、渲染技术、数据采集和服务器端处理,用户体验部分要强调视觉效果、交互设计和加载速度,功能模块可以包括VR/AR、图像拼接、云存储等,开发流程要分阶段描述,从需求分析到上线,常见问题部分要解决读者可能遇到的疑问,比如渲染时间、数据安全等。
在写作过程中,我需要确保每个部分都有足够的细节,同时保持逻辑清晰,可能需要查找一些最新的技术趋势,比如使用AI生成模型来提升效率,或者提到最新的渲染引擎如NVIDIA RTX和AMD Radeon RX,可以加入一些实际应用案例,比如旅游、医疗和教育,来说明全景网站的实际效果。
结论部分要总结全景网站的优势,并鼓励读者开始自己的项目,总结部分可以提到技术发展和未来趋势,让读者对未来有更深入的了解。
我需要确保文章流畅,每个部分之间有良好的过渡,要避免过于技术化的术语,让读者容易理解,可能需要多次修改,确保内容准确且易于消化。
这篇文章需要全面覆盖全景网站的各个方面,从技术到应用,再到开发流程,帮助读者全面了解如何构建和使用全景网站,加入实际案例和最新技术,使内容更具实用性和吸引力。
全景网站是怎么做的?从技术到用户体验的全解析
在当今数字化时代,全景网站已经成为现代企业、政府机构以及个人展示自身实力、吸引客户和潜在合作伙伴的重要工具,从旅游景点到建筑工地,从医疗设备到虚拟展览,全景网站的应用场景越来越广泛,什么是全景网站?它是如何运作的?本文将从技术实现、用户体验设计、功能模块构建以及开发流程等方面,全面解析全景网站是如何运作的。
全景网站的基本概念
全景网站是指通过三维建模技术、渲染引擎和数据采集技术,将三维场景以高精度、多角度的方式呈现到用户面前的网站,与传统的二维网站不同,全景网站能够让用户通过虚拟现实(VR)或增强现实(AR)技术,以三维视角全方位查看展示的内容。
一个典型的全景网站通常包括以下几个部分:
- 三维模型:这是全景网站的核心,包括建筑、场景、产品、服务等的三维几何数据。
- 渲染引擎:负责将三维模型转换为二维图像,支持多角度、高动态范围(HDR)渲染。
- 数据存储:三维模型和渲染数据需要通过云存储技术进行高效管理。
- 用户交互:通过VR/AR设备或网页浏览器,用户可以自由调整视角、缩放场景、切换视角等操作。
全景网站的技术实现
要构建一个全景网站,需要结合以下几个关键技术:
三维建模与渲染技术
三维建模技术是全景网站的基础,常用的建模软件包括Blender、Maya、3ds Max等,这些软件能够帮助用户创建高精度的三维模型,并支持多角度的视角切换。
渲染引擎是将三维模型转换为二维图像的核心技术,目前主流的渲染引擎包括:
- NVIDIA GeForce RTX:基于光线追踪技术,能够生成逼真的高动态范围图像。
- AMD Radeon RX:AMD的显卡渲染引擎在实时渲染方面表现优异。
- Blender Render:开源的渲染引擎,适合个人和小团队使用。
数据采集与处理
为了构建真实的三维场景,需要对实际场景进行数据采集,常用的方法包括:
- 激光扫描:通过激光扫描技术获取物体的三维数据。
- 多角度拍照:通过多角度的相机照片拼接出三维模型。
- LiDAR技术:利用LiDAR(激光雷达)技术获取高精度的三维数据。
数据采集完成后,需要对数据进行清洗、去噪和拼接处理,以确保三维模型的准确性。
云存储与服务器端处理
由于三维模型的数据量通常较大,通常需要将模型存储在云端,服务器端负责对模型进行渲染、压缩和优化处理,以提高加载速度和用户体验。
服务器端还需要处理用户的数据请求,包括模型加载、渲染优化、带宽管理等。
全景网站用户体验设计
用户体验是决定全景网站成功与否的关键因素之一,一个优秀的全景网站不仅要展示出高质量的三维效果,还需要具备良好的交互设计和加载速度。
视觉效果
用户在浏览全景网站时,视觉效果直接影响他们的体验,设计团队需要注重以下几点:
- 高分辨率显示:确保用户在PC端、手机端和VR设备上都能以最佳分辨率查看三维模型。
- 动态缩放:支持用户根据屏幕大小和视角自动缩放场景。
- 光照与阴影:通过合理的光照和阴影设计,增强场景的真实感。
交互设计
用户交互是用户与全景网站互动的关键,一个好的交互设计需要考虑以下因素:
- 多角度旋转:用户可以通过鼠标或手势自由旋转三维场景。
- 缩放功能:用户可以缩放场景,以便更详细地查看某个区域。
- 搜索与筛选:用户可以通过关键词搜索、标签筛选等方式快速找到所需内容。
加载速度
由于三维模型的数据量较大,加载速度直接影响用户的使用体验,设计团队需要从以下几个方面优化:
- 模型压缩:对三维模型进行压缩,减少数据量。
- 缓存技术:利用缓存技术,将部分模型数据缓存到用户本地设备,减少服务器端的负担。
- 带宽优化:通过带宽管理技术,确保用户在低带宽环境下也能流畅使用。
全景网站的功能模块
根据不同的应用场景,全景网站可以设计不同的功能模块,以下是常见的功能模块:
VR/AR查看
VR/AR技术是全景网站的核心功能之一,通过VR/AR设备,用户可以进入三维场景,进行自由探索,旅游景点可以通过VR技术让用户体验身临其境的游览感受。
图像拼接
在实际场景中,三维模型通常是由多个角度的相机照片拼接而成,全景网站需要支持用户查看拼接后的三维场景。
数据展示
对于需要展示大量数据的场景,如建筑工地、医疗设备等,全景网站可以通过三维建模技术展示设备的结构、功能等信息。
实时渲染
实时渲染技术可以将三维模型实时转换为二维图像,支持用户在浏览过程中进行实时调整,这对于需要快速响应的场景非常有用。
用户注册与管理
为了确保用户访问的隐私性,全景网站通常需要支持用户注册与管理功能,用户可以通过注册账号,对某些功能进行权限管理。
全景网站的开发流程
从开发角度,一个全景网站的开发流程通常包括以下几个阶段:
需求分析
在开发之前,需要对用户的需求进行详细的分析,包括:
- 用户的使用场景
- 用户的设备类型
- 用户的使用习惯
- 用户的需求和痛点
模型设计
根据需求,设计三维模型的结构和细节,这包括:
- 模型的几何数据
- 材质和纹理
- 光照和阴影设置
渲染与测试
在模型设计完成后,需要对模型进行渲染和测试,这包括:
- 渲染效果的检查
- 性能测试
- 用户反馈收集
服务器端优化
为了确保全景网站的高效运行,需要对服务器端进行优化,这包括:
- 数据压缩
- 带宽管理
- 多线程处理
用户体验测试
在服务器端优化完成后,需要对用户体验进行全面测试,这包括:
- 性能测试
- 用户反馈收集
- 优化迭代
常见问题与解决方案
在实际开发和使用过程中,用户可能会遇到一些问题,以下是常见的问题及解决方案:
渲染时间过长
由于三维模型的数据量较大,渲染时间可能会过长,解决方案包括:

- 使用高效的渲染引擎
- 增加服务器端的处理能力
- 压缩模型数据
数据安全问题
由于三维模型的数据量较大,数据的安全性需要得到保障,解决方案包括:
- 使用加密技术
- 实施访问控制
- 定期备份数据
用户界面不友好
如果用户界面设计不合理,可能会导致用户使用体验不佳,解决方案包括:
- 进行用户测试
- 收集用户反馈
- 迭代优化界面设计
结论与总结
全景网站作为一种新兴的展示方式,正在成为现代企业和个人展示自身实力的重要工具,通过三维建模、渲染引擎、数据采集和云存储等技术,全景网站能够为用户提供高精度、多角度的三维视角,良好的用户体验设计和高效的服务器端处理,能够进一步提升用户的使用体验。
随着人工智能技术的发展,全景网站的功能和应用场景将更加多样化,AI生成模型、实时渲染技术等,将为全景网站带来更多的可能性,掌握全景网站的技术和应用,将为个人和企业带来更多的发展机遇。
全景网站的开发和应用是一个复杂而有趣的过程,通过不断学习和实践,我们可以更好地利用全景网站这一技术,创造更加美好的体验。

